WhatsApp Emoji Update WhatsApp's new Refugee Nation Flag WhatsApp's latest betas releases includes a new flag emoji design: the Refugee Nation Flag. Based on a 2015 design [https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Refugee_Nation] by a Syrian refugee, the flag is an unofficial banner of displaced persons the world over. WhatsApp Emoji Update Transgender Pride Flag Emoji Hidden in Latest WhatsApp The latest version of WhatsApp includes a Transgender Pride flag [https://emojipedia.org/transgender-pride-flag/], hidden from the emoji keyboard. WhatsApp Emoji Update WhatsApp Unveils Its Own Emojis WhatsApp has today unveiled its own emoji set for the first time. WhatsApp Emoji Update WhatsApp Adds Olympic Rings Emoji Today WhatsApp quietly released an update which added support for an Olympic Rings emoji [http://emojipedia.org/olympic-rings/] on iOS and Android.
